The Official Story
Educated at King’s School Canterbury, I served in The Royal Air Force before forging a career in the motor industry. Working for Toyota, Ford Motor Company, and finally Volkswagen, I worked my way up the corporate ladder as a trainer, a marketer and as a manager.
Moving to Spain at the end of the millennium, I set up a real estate business on the island of Lanzarote, which grew to become one of the island’s largest agencies, selling and renting properties and businesses.
Since 2008, I have been honing my skills as a writer, consultant and speaker, specialising in all aspects of social media. From blogging to Twitter, Facebook and LinkedIn, I’ve mastered the art of listening to and understanding the conversation, and developing strategies to achieve a real world return on time invested in using these modern marketing tools.
I love the way the world is changing, and how social media is bringing about a people driven economy. At last, the consumer has real power and real choice with the plethora of connections they can make and the vast amount of information available to them on-line.
I see it as my mission to help businesses in Europe to become part of, and benefit from this new world order.
The Personal Story
I was born and brought up in Hong Kong before being sent to boarding school in England. Although very British, I’ve actually lived almost half my life out of the UK.
I’m passionate about living on this little island off the coast of Africa – it’s a fabulous place of beauty and sunshine, I’m passionate about scuba diving, swimming, cooking and eating great food, and I’m passionate about my wife and the four grown up kids I’ve helped to adulthood.
My wife Julie works with me in our business, and she is a relentlessly prolific writer. We live in a big old house we are slowly restoring in the village of Haria, in the valley of a thousand palms.
With the kids all grown up, we’re looking forward to spending the next few years travelling the world, but always returning to our roots here on the island.
